Why House Size Doesn’t Impact Solar Panel Costs
Many homeowners assume that a larger house means a higher solar panel cost in Arizona, but that’s not always the case. The cost of solar panels is based on energy usage, not square footage.
A small home with high electricity consumption may need a larger system than a big home with energy-efficient appliances. Instead of house size, factors like your electricity usage, roof space, and shading determine how much do solar panels cost for a house.
The key takeaway? No matter the size of your home, your solar panels for home cost will depend on how much power you need—not how many rooms you have.
Electricity Usage Determines Solar Needs
Your solar panel costs are primarily based on how much energy your home uses each month. If you run multiple appliances, charge an electric vehicle, or use electric heating and cooling, you’ll need more solar panels to meet your power demands.
Energy-efficient homes, on the other hand, require smaller solar systems to offset their electricity usage. That’s why two homes of the same size can have very different solar panel costs—it all depends on how much power they consume.

Roof Size Can Be a Factor
Even though solar panel costs are based on electricity usage, your roof’s size and condition can affect installation pricing. If your roof has limited space, steep angles, or shading from trees, your system may require customized panel placement or higher-efficiency panels.
In some cases, homeowners opt for ground-mounted systems to avoid roof limitations. Your solar installer will assess the best placement for maximum energy production and cost savings.

Selecting the Installation Method: Rooftop, Ground, or Carport
The installation method you choose impacts the overall solar panel costs and system efficiency. Rooftop solar is the most common and cost-effective option, making use of available space without additional land requirements. However, homes with limited roof space or heavy shading may benefit from ground-mounted solar, which allows for optimal panel placement. Carport solar systems are another alternative, providing shade for vehicles while generating power. Each method comes with unique installation costs and efficiency factors, so selecting the right one depends on your property’s layout and energy needs.

Solar Inverters: The Brains of Your System
A solar inverter converts the electricity generated by your panels into usable power for your home. String inverters are a budget-friendly option but may reduce efficiency if a panel is shaded. Microinverters, while more expensive, optimize performance at the panel level. Hybrid inverters offer additional benefits, such as battery compatibility, making them ideal for future energy storage upgrades.

The Amount of Shading on Your Solar Panels
Shading from trees, buildings, or other obstructions can reduce your system’s efficiency. Panels in partial shade may produce less power, affecting overall output. If shading is unavoidable, microinverters or power optimizers can help mitigate the loss by maximizing the efficiency of each panel.

The Utility Interconnection Cost
Connecting your solar system to the electric grid involves fees that vary by utility provider. Some utilities charge for meter upgrades, inspection fees, and grid connection approvals, impacting your overall installation costs. Checking local interconnection policies helps avoid unexpected expenses.
The Distance from the Solar Panels to the Interconnection Point
The farther your solar panels are from the utility meter or electrical panel, the more wiring and labor are needed for installation. Ground-mounted solar panels or larger properties may require additional trenching and conduit work, increasing costs. Planning an efficient system layout helps minimize these extra expenses.

The Overlooked Costs of Solar Panel Installation
While solar panels for home cost can be significantly reduced with incentives, many homeowners overlook additional expenses. Maintenance, inverter replacement, and potential roof upgrades can add to the total investment over time. If your roof is old or structurally weak, it may need repairs before installation, increasing upfront costs. Inverter replacements are necessary after 10 to 15 years, which adds to long-term expenses. Planning for these overlooked costs ensures a smooth and cost-effective solar experience.
1. Maintenance
Although solar panels require minimal upkeep, routine inspections, cleaning, and performance monitoring help maximize efficiency. Professional maintenance services may cost $150 to $400 per visit, depending on system size. Regular checkups ensure your system operates at peak performance.
2. Potential Roof Upgrades
If your roof is older than 10-15 years, it may need reinforcement or replacement before installing solar panels. A full roof replacement can cost $5,000 to $15,000, depending on materials and size. Factoring this in before installation can prevent costly future modifications.
3. Inverter Replacement
Solar panels can last 25+ years, but inverters typically need replacement every 10-15 years. Depending on the type, solar inverter costs range from $1,500 to $3,000. Without a functioning inverter, your system won’t convert solar energy into usable electricity.
4. Repair Costs
Although solar panels are durable, unexpected damage from weather, falling debris, or wiring issues may require repairs. Minor fixes can cost a few hundred dollars, while larger issues may require panel replacement, costing $500 to $1,500 per panel. Investing in warranties or maintenance plans can help mitigate repair expenses.

DIY Solar Installations: Pros, Cons & Costs
DIY solar panel installation might seem like a cost-effective option, but it comes with challenges. While homeowners can save on labor costs, they must also handle permitting, electrical work, and system design themselves. Additionally, DIY solar setups may not qualify for incentives and warranties, making professional installation the more reliable choice.
Pros of DIY Solar Installations:
1. Cost Savings
One of the main reasons homeowners choose DIY solar installations is to save money. By eliminating installation labor costs, homeowners can significantly lower their solar panels for home cost.
2. Hands-On Experience
For those with technical skills, installing solar panels can be a rewarding project. Homeowners can customize their system while gaining valuable knowledge about solar technology.
Cons of DIY Solar Installations:
1. Complexity
Solar installation involves electrical work, structural assessments, and utility approvals. A mistake in wiring or panel placement could reduce efficiency and lead to additional repair costs.
2. Safety Risks
Working with electrical systems and installing panels on a roof can be dangerous. Professional installers follow safety protocols to minimize risks, whereas DIY projects lack the same level of protection.
3. Warranty and Insurance
Most solar manufacturers require certified installers for warranties to remain valid. DIY installations may void warranties, making future repairs or replacements costly. Additionally, some home insurance policies may not cover self-installed systems.
Costs of DIY Solar Panel Installations
Homeowners considering DIY solar should evaluate the upfront costs and potential savings. A standard 5kW solar system can cost between $7,000 and $15,000, depending on panel type and components. However, additional expenses for safety equipment, tools, and inspections can increase the final price. While DIY installation eliminates labor costs, the risk of voided warranties and system inefficiencies may outweigh the savings in the long run.
Frequently Asked Questions:
How much does it cost to install solar panels in Arizona?
The cost of solar panels in Arizona varies based on system size and equipment. On average, homeowners pay between $12,000 and $25,000 before incentives, with federal and state tax credits helping reduce costs.
What is the solar industry outlook for 2025?
The solar industry is expected to grow in 2025, with lower equipment costs and improved incentives making solar more affordable. Advancements in battery storage and efficiency will also enhance system performance.
Is it worth getting solar panels in Arizona?
Yes, solar panels in Arizona can significantly lower electricity bills due to abundant sunshine. With tax incentives and rising utility rates, most homeowners see a return on investment within 5–8 years.
What is the average solar panel monthly cost?
If financed, solar panels typically cost between $100 and $250 per month, depending on system size and loan terms. However, they often replace or reduce traditional energy bills, leading to long-term savings.
How do solar panel costs vary for commercial vs. residential installations?
Commercial solar systems are larger and more expensive, ranging from $50,000 to $500,000, while residential systems typically cost $12,000 to $25,000. Businesses often benefit from additional tax incentives and bulk pricing.
How much does it cost to get solar panels?
The cost of installing solar panels depends on system size, panel type, and location. On average, a 5kW system costs $12,000–$15,000, while a larger 10kW system can range from $25,000 to $35,000.
What is the expected maintenance cost for solar panels?
Solar panels require minimal maintenance, typically costing $150–$300 per year for cleaning and inspections. Inverter replacements, which occur every 10–15 years, can cost between $1,500 and $3,000.
How much do ground-mounted solar panels cost?
Ground-mounted solar systems are slightly more expensive than rooftop systems due to additional installation materials and labor. Costs range from $20,000 to $40,000, depending on system size and mounting structure.
Do you really save money with solar panels?
Yes, solar panels help homeowners save by reducing electricity bills and taking advantage of incentives. Over time, solar can provide savings of $20,000–$50,000 over the system’s lifetime.
